  • the present invention relates to timepieces or jewelery made of movable decorative elements, more particularly to a ring composed of removable rings on which can be set different types of precious stones.
  • This type of ring is generally of particular interest to the consumer who tends to be seduced by their playful side.
  • the rings constituting the ring can be adjusted independently of one another so as to create different aesthetic aspects. This allows to change the appearance of the ring according to his desires.
  • a device of this type is described in document No. EP1132017 which proposes a ring composed of a first ring consisting of two annular elements. This first ring plays the role of support for a second ring.
  • the second ring is fitted on the first annular element of the first ring and is held prisoner by the assembly of the second annular element. This allows the second ring to be freely positioned on the circumference of the base ring to change the appearance of the ring according to its position.
  • this document has the particularity of only having a removable ring, which has the effect of significantly limiting the number of possible combinations.
  • US5161392 proposes a ring having an inner ring whose circumference of its two edges is identical to and less than the circumference of its middle part.
  • This inner ring is intended to receive on said middle part an outer ring.
  • This one is maintained thanks to two lateral rings adjusted on the circumference of the edges of part and other of the middle part of the inner ring.
  • this ring only permits rotation of the outer ring, since the two side rings are welded to the inner ring to hold said outer ring prisoner and freely rotatable around the central part of internal ring.
  • the welds prevent disassembly of the ring.
  • the object of the present invention is to provide a ring with two or more coaxial rings, mounted so as to be able to be freely adjusted relative to each other and also to allow the disassembly of said rings constituting the ring. by a relatively simple manipulation.
  • this object is achieved by means of a jewelery item, in particular a ring, consisting on the one hand of a support ring comprising a shoulder and at least one annular edge of diameter smaller than the diameter of said shoulder, and on the other hand at least one ring attached to the circumference of the annular rim.
  • At least one groove, having in its bottom a plurality of cavities, is arranged either on the periphery of the annular edge or on the inner perimeter of the attached ring.
  • At least one elastic element is arranged either on the internal perimeter of the lateral ring or on the circumference of the annular edge, said elastic element being engaged so as to allow one hand to move in a rotary manner, stepwise, the attached ring and secondly to secure the attached ring with the support ring while allowing their rotation.
  • This ring has the advantage, unlike the two aforementioned documents, on the one hand to have any number of independent rings thus increasing the number of possible combinations, and secondly to be easily disassembled contrary to the document American.
  • the elastic elements make it possible to position the attached ring (s) at predetermined locations, corresponding to the locations of said cavities, while ensuring the lateral solidarity of these rings. This makes it easier to index the rings relative to each other. others to reproduce an aesthetic appearance emanating from a certain combination much more easily. These elastic elements also prevent unintentional rotation of the rings.

  • a ring consisting of a support ring (2) having a middle part (5) and two similar annular edges (3, 4) whose circumference is identical and inferior at the circumference of its median portion (5), comprises a ring (6, 6 ') attached to each of the two annular edges (3, 4) on either side of said middle portion (5).
  • the support ring (2) has an outer diameter substantially equal to the outer diameter of said rings reported (6, 6 ').
  • the annular edges (3, 4) each comprise on its circumference a groove (7, 7 '), having a plurality of cavities (8) ( Figure 3), for receiving a first elastic element (9) and a second elastic element (9 ').
  • These elastic elements (9, 9 ') have an essentially rectilinear shape comprising on the one hand at one of their ends a portion bent at 90 ° and on the other hand a recess (10) on the central part whose protruding part is oriented so as to be able to lodge in one of the cavities (8).
  • These elastic elements (9, 9 ') are each disposed in a first housing (11) and a second housing (12) located on the inner perimeter of the rings reported (6, 6') at 180 ° from each other . They are maintained on the one hand by a hole (13, 13 ') ( Figure 2) for receiving their 90 ° bent portion and on the other by the depth of the housing (11, 12) which has been determined so projecting only the protruding part of the elastic elements (9, 9 ').
  • the elastic elements (9, 9 ') make it possible, on the one hand, to rotate the two attached rings (6, 6') in a rotary manner, step by step, and on the other hand to hold these attached rings (6, 6 '). on both sides of the middle part of the central ring (2).
  • the shape of the elastic elements (9, 9 '), the depth of the grooves (7, 7') as well as the depth of the cavities (8) have been determined so as to be able to exert reasonable force on the inserts (6.6 ') in order to rotate them while ensuring the solidarity of the three rings (2, 6, 6') during their respective rotation.
  • the elastic elements (9, 9 ') can be made of the same material as the rings (2, 6, 6') forming the ring so as to perform surface treatments of the ring (1) by electrolysis while avoiding corrosion of the elastic elements (9, 9 ').
  • the support ring (2) has, on its two annular edges (3, 4), on which the attached rings (6, 6 ') are arranged on either side, two through holes. (14, 14 '). The latter are positioned so that after assembly of the attached rings (6, 6 ') the recess (10) of the elastic elements (9, 9') can be adjusted, by simple rotation, in front of the two holes (14, 14 '). This makes it possible to exert a simultaneous pressure on the elastic elements by means of a clamp designed for this purpose, in order to disengage grooves (7, 7 ') the elastic elements thus allowing the disassembly of the ring (1).
  • the two reported rings (6, 6 ') have a shoulder (15, 15') on their inner perimeter situated on the side opposite to that which rests on the median part (5) of the support ring (2).
  • the inner diameter of this shoulder is smaller than the inner diameter of the support ring (2). This allows the setting of the inner diameter of the ring by simple bore of said shoulder (15, 15 ').
  • the support ring (202) of the ring (201) is asymmetrical and has a first annular edge (203) having two grooves (208, 209) on its circumference, sized so as to yield two rings (206, 207) and a second edge ring (204), having only one groove (210) on its circumference, sized to receive only one ring (211). Only the two rings (206, 211) reported on the absolute edges of the support ring (202) have a shoulder (212, 213) as described in the first embodiment.
  • the support ring (302) has only one annular edge (303) of smaller diameter than that of said support ring (302) intended to receive only one attached ring (306).
  • the support ring (302) has a shoulder (307) on the inner perimeter located on the edge opposite the annular edge (303).
  • the embodiment is in no way limiting and therefore instead of the illustrated embodiment, where the grooves (7, 7 ') are made over the entire circumference of the annular edges (3, 4) of the support ring (2), these grooves can be made on the inner perimeter of the two side rings and the elastic elements arranged in place of the grooves as described in the embodiment above.
  • the ornamentation of the ring as for it is in no way limited to crimps gemstones and can therefore take any other form of ornamentation.
  • the invention is not limited to rings, but is applicable to all kinds of jewelery items such as earrings, necklaces, pendants or even watch glasses as well as other decorative items misunderstood
